Assay Overview :
1. Prepare Standard and samples in Standard and Sample Diluent.
2. Add 100 µL of Standard or sample to appropriate wells.
3. Cover plate with Plate Sealer and incubate at 37°C for 1 hour shaking at 600rpm.
4. Wash plate four times with 1X Wash Buffer.
5. Add 100 µL of Biotinylated Antibody Working Solution to each well.
6. Cover plate with Plate Sealer and incubate at 37°C for 1 hour shaking at 600rpm.
7. Wash plate four times with 1X Wash Buffer.
8. Add 100 µL of Streptavidin-HRP Working Solution to each well.
9. Cover plate with Plate Sealer and incubate at 37°C for 30 minutes, shaking at 600rpm.
10. Wash plate four times with 1X Wash Buffer.
11. Add 100 µL of TMB Substrate to each well.
12. Develop the plate in the dark at room temperature for 30 minutes.
13. Stop reaction by adding 100 µL of Stop Solution to each well.
14. Measure absorbance on a plate reader at 450 nm.

Scientific Background :
Vacuolar Protein Sorting 35 (VPS35) is a core component of the retromer complex, which mediates the recycling of membrane proteins from endosomes to the Golgi apparatus. VPS35 plays a critical role in maintaining neuronal protein homeostasis, synaptic function, and mitochondrial integrity.
Mutations in VPS35, particularly the D620N variant, have been directly linked to familial Parkinson’s disease. These mutations impair retromer function, leading to defective trafficking of key neuronal receptors and enzymes, increased protein aggregation, and mitochondrial fragmentation.
In neurodegeneration research, VPS35 is a focal point for understanding how intracellular transport defects contribute to dopaminergic neuron loss. Targeting retromer dysfunction offers a promising therapeutic strategy for modifying disease progression in Parkinson’s and related disorders.
